Forced Work on Public Holidays

According to workers, factory owners have not fully complied although the military junta designated five public holidays, including the full moon day of Tabaung.

"Our factory didn’t even close on the full moon day. This is happening in Shwe Pyi Thar and Hlaing Thar Yar as well. Some factories, however, have negotiated with workers and are providing overtime pay," said a worker.

Workers were forced to work on March 13, the full moon day of Tabaung, which was supposed to be a public holiday at the Golden Storage Eagle (PVC Door Joy Fiber Glasses) factory, located in Industrial Zone 1, Dagon Myothit (South) Township, along Kyansitthar Road. Similarly, workers were only given a holiday on March 13, while they were forced to work on the remaining days without choice, at the Myanmar Jick Young syringe factory on Min Thedhti Kyawswar Road, Industrial Zone 2, Hlaing Thar Tar Township.

"There are factories where workers have no choice but to work. Some factories that granted a three-day break have designated half of Saturday as overtime," they said.

Although the full moon day of Tabaung and the other public holidays were officially declared by the government, most factories only closed from March 12 to March 14. Some factories designated Saturday, March 15, as a regular half-day with overtime pay, while Sunday, March 16, was classified as a full overtime workday. Other factories only granted March 13 as a holiday and required workers to work the remaining days without considering them as overtime. This resulted in financial losses for workers due to forced substitute workdays.
